Major Lake Species:  Largemouth Bass, Smallmouth Bass, Northern Pike

Lake Facts::

  • Dickie Lake is located east of Baysville Ontario along County Lake 51 (Echo Lake Road) in the Muskoka District
  • co-ordinates: Lat. 45° 08′ 56″ Long. 79° 05′ 20″
  • Dickie Lake is spring fed relatively shallow and supports a warm water fishery
    maximum depths reach 30’+
  • the perimeter of the lake is 8 km (5 miles)
  • back bays provide weedy cover including lily pad beds which hold largemouth bass and pike
  • the rock rubble shorelines, points and drop offs favour smallmouth bass
  • major fish species include large and smallmouth bass and northern pike
  • Dickie Lake is located within the boundaries of Fisheries Management Zone 15
